    A generalization of the Euler-Maclaurin expansion is proposed for the quadrature error functional defined on a finite or semifinite interval when the integrand has power type singularities at the endpoints. This approach is based on the properties of the Mellin transform. In the case of nonintegrable singularities the Hadamard finite part integral technique is used.
